What temperature should the oven be set to?
The oven should be preheated to 400 degrees Fahrenheit (200 degrees Celsius).
How long does the cod need to bake?
The fish should bake for 10 to 15 minutes or until it flakes easily with a fork.
What spices are used in the blackening paste?
The paste includes chili powder, paprika, cumin, garlic powder, kosher salt, and brown sugar mixed with vegetable oil.
How do I prepare the cod before seasoning?
Pat the cod fillets dry with a paper towel to remove excess moisture and ensure a better sear.
How long should I sear the fish in the pan?
Sear the seasoned side for 2 to 3 minutes, then flip and sear the other side for another 2 to 3 minutes.
What ingredients are in the tropical mango salsa?
The salsa consists of diced mango, red onion, red bell pepper, seeded jalapeño, lime juice, chopped cilantro, and salt.
